Abstract

PURPOSE:To prevent the sticking of dust, etc., to the front surface of a Porroprism and a visual field frame varying means by arranging the front surface of the Porroprism and a finder visual field varying means in a tight closed space and adopting constitution that the finder visual field varying means is not a type that it is moved in an optical axial direction. CONSTITUTION:The Porroprism 9 is arranged in contact with the rear surface of a visual field plate 7 and the front surface faces the tight closed space in a lens holding frame 4 through the visual field window 7a of the visual field plate 7. Moreover, a visual field varying member 5 shields the top edge part of the window 4e of the holding frame 4 when a photographic picture is swiched to a panoramic one. A hole 6a relatively rotatably fitted into a fixing shaft 4b and an oblong hole 6b in a horizontal direction relatively rotatably fitted-into a pin 5b are provided to pass through the other finder visual field varying member 6 and it is supported to rock centering the fixing shaft 4b and driven by the member 5 via the fitting relation between the pin 5b and the oblong hole 6b.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a finder device for a camera, and more particularly to a finder device for a camera having a screen size switching function configured to switch the field of view of the finder in conjunction with a change in the size of a shooting screen.

2. Description of the Related Art Conventionally, as a real image type finder device for a camera having a photographing screen switching mechanism, for example, an actual flat screen 3-
A finder device disclosed in Japanese Patent Publication No. 98426 is known. The viewfinder device disclosed in this publication places a visual field frame conversion member in front of a Porro prism and moves the visual field frame conversion member in the optical axis direction to position two types of visual field frames on the real image plane. Is configured to change the viewfinder field range.

In the viewfinder device disclosed in the above publication, the field frame conversion member moves in the optical axis direction between the viewfinder objective lens and the Porro prism. , The front surface of the Porro prism is exposed to the internal space of the camera, and the movement of the visual field frame conversion member in the optical axis direction makes it easy for dust to be sucked into the space by the pumping action. There was a drawback that dust easily adhered. Further, there is a drawback that the thickness of the camera is increased and a dead space is formed above the camera because a space is required for the member to move in the optical axis direction.

In order to realize a finder device that does not have the above-mentioned drawbacks, the front surface of the Porro prism should not be exposed to the internal space of the camera, and the finder field varying means should move in the optical axis direction. It is necessary that it is not of a form. The present invention is constructed based on such an idea, and the viewfinder device of the present invention is arranged in a space where the front surface of the Porro prism and the viewfinder visual field changing means are substantially sealed, and the viewfinder visual field changing means. Is not a movable type in the optical axis direction. Therefore, in the finder device of the present invention,
There is no risk of dust or the like adhering to the front surface of the Porro prism or the visual field frame changing means.
